Ms. Mary Elizabeth Johnson was born on February 14, 1943 to the late Jake Tripp and the late Ethel Russ Johnson in Cottondale, Florida. She confessed Christ at an early age and joined the Henshaw Chapel African Methodist Episcopal Church. She served as a class leader, the President of Choir #2, Sunbeam Choir, Member of the Kitchen Committee, Trustee, Sunday Morning Band #363 member, and on the Usher Board.

Ms. Johson was preceded in death by her son, Gregory B. Johnson. She worked at Warner Brothers, Jackson Aparel, Hardee’s, and West Point Stevens. She enjoyed cooking Sunday meals for her church, family and friends. She was known for baking the infamous “5 Flavored Pound Cake” and the “Honey Bun Cake”. Her favorite place was sitting on her back porch with family and friends. She greeted everyone with a big smile and always made sure you did not leave her home hungry or without a plate. She loved singing her favorite songs “Writing God a Letter” and “Lord I’ve done what you told me to do!” Mary will be missed by her dear loved ones.

Ms. Mary Elizabeth Johnson passed peacefully on Thursday, December 24, 2020 in Signature Health Care in Graceville, Florida.
